Simplify the following expression: -2(3x-4)+4(x-8)

Mathematics
2 answers:
In-s [12.5K]2 years ago
3 0

Answer:

-2x - 24

Step-by-step explanation:

  • (-2)(3x)+(-2)(-4)+(4)(x)+(4)(-8)
  • -6x + 8 + 4x - 32
  • (-6x+4x) + (8-32)
  • -2x - 24

Therefore, the answer is -2x - 24.

Musa ships cars into Ghana, Nigeria and Benij republic from the United States of America. The import duty costs are 10%, 25% and
babunello [35]

The Benz C300 markup should be $15525. The markup price for the new Toyota Highland should be $43470

Step-by-step explanation:

For the used Benz C300

Initial price $12,000

Apply import duty for Nigeria which is 25%, which is similar to increasing the price by 25%

100% +25%=125%

12000*125/100 = $15000

Apply the 15% profit

100%+15%=115%

15000*115/100 =$17250

Apply the 10% discount, reducing the price by 10%

100%-10%=90%

17250*90/100 =$15525

The Benz C300 markup should be $15525

For the Toyota Highlander

Initial price = $30,000

Apply import duty for Nigeria for new cars, which is 40%, which is similar to increasing the car price by 40%

100%+40%=140%

30,000*140/100 =$42000

Apply the 15% profit

15%+100%=115%

115/100*42000 =$48300

Apply the 10% discount

100%-10%=90%

48300*90/100=$43470

The markup price for the new Toyota Highland should be $43470
